What's The Definition Of Loadstar?
[n] something that serves as a model or guide
[n] guiding star; a star that is used as a reference point in navigation of astronomy Synonyms | Synonyms for Loadstar: lodestar | lodestar Related Terms | Find terms related to Loadstar: See Also | example | model | North Star | polar star | Polaris | polestar | star Loadstar In Webster's Dictionary \Load"star`\, Lodestar \Lode"star`\, n. [Load, lode +
star. See {Lode}.]
A star that leads; a guiding star; esp., the polestar; the
cynosure. --Chaucer. `` Your eyes are lodestars.'' --Shak.
The pilot can no loadstar see. --Spenser.
